Output b890078a43f978d996bb6dfde707218581889fb3a02ef805f2c095daf43a78da:0

value
31012560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ba859cd923f3016aa271edd5570f18e82b93f93b OP_EQUAL
address
MQuPygZoU1XdfWgh7bgxRUkPT2XghqhhKd
transaction
b890078a43f978d996bb6dfde707218581889fb3a02ef805f2c095daf43a78da
spent
true